Gas odor report prompts fire department response in WhitehallLehigh County PA

audio iconFire & Arson
3rd St, Whitehall Township, PA 18052

Emergency services responded to a reported gas odor in a house near East Helm Street. The homeowner initially felt sick and detected an unusual smell but later denied illness due to odors and requested a routine inspection. Fire department and gas company arrived as a precautionary measure.
